66/* remove newline at end of string */
67char *
68chop(char *s)
69{
70	char *t = s;
71	while (*t) {
72		if (*t == '\n' || *t == '\r') {
73			*t = '\0';
74			return s;
75		}
76		t++;
77	}
78	return s;
79
80}
81
82/* set/unset filedescriptor to non-blocking */
83int
84set_nonblock(int fd)
85{
86	int val;
87
88	val = fcntl(fd, F_GETFL);
89	if (val < 0) {
90		error("fcntl(%d, F_GETFL): %s", fd, strerror(errno));
91		return (-1);
92	}
93	if (val & O_NONBLOCK) {
94		debug3("fd %d is O_NONBLOCK", fd);
95		return (0);
96	}
97	debug2("fd %d setting O_NONBLOCK", fd);
98	val |= O_NONBLOCK;
99	if (fcntl(fd, F_SETFL, val) == -1) {
100		debug("fcntl(%d, F_SETFL, O_NONBLOCK): %s", fd,
101		    strerror(errno));
102		return (-1);
103	}
104	return (0);
105}
106
107int
108unset_nonblock(int fd)
109{
110	int val;
111
112	val = fcntl(fd, F_GETFL);
113	if (val < 0) {
114		error("fcntl(%d, F_GETFL): %s", fd, strerror(errno));
115		return (-1);
116	}
117	if (!(val & O_NONBLOCK)) {
118		debug3("fd %d is not O_NONBLOCK", fd);
119		return (0);
120	}
121	debug("fd %d clearing O_NONBLOCK", fd);
122	val &= ~O_NONBLOCK;
123	if (fcntl(fd, F_SETFL, val) == -1) {
124		debug("fcntl(%d, F_SETFL, ~O_NONBLOCK): %s",
125		    fd, strerror(errno));
126		return (-1);
127	}
128	return (0);
129}
130
131const char *
132ssh_gai_strerror(int gaierr)
133{
134	if (gaierr == EAI_SYSTEM && errno != 0)
135		return strerror(errno);
136	return gai_strerror(gaierr);
137}
138
139/* disable nagle on socket */
140void
141set_nodelay(int fd)
142{
143	int opt;
144	socklen_t optlen;
145
146	optlen = sizeof opt;
147	if (getsockopt(fd, IPPROTO_TCP, TCP_NODELAY, &opt, &optlen) == -1) {
148		debug("getsockopt TCP_NODELAY: %.100s", strerror(errno));
149		return;
150	}
151	if (opt == 1) {
152		debug2("fd %d is TCP_NODELAY", fd);
153		return;
154	}
155	opt = 1;
156	debug2("fd %d setting TCP_NODELAY", fd);
157	if (setsockopt(fd, IPPROTO_TCP, TCP_NODELAY, &opt, sizeof opt) == -1)
158		error("setsockopt TCP_NODELAY: %.100s", strerror(errno));
159}
160
161/* Characters considered whitespace in strsep calls. */
162#define WHITESPACE " \t\r\n"
163#define QUOTE	"\""
164
165/* return next token in configuration line */
166char *
167strdelim(char **s)
168{
169	char *old;
170	int wspace = 0;
171
172	if (*s == NULL)
173		return NULL;
174
175	old = *s;
176
177	*s = strpbrk(*s, WHITESPACE QUOTE "=");
178	if (*s == NULL)
179		return (old);
180
181	if (*s[0] == '\"') {
182		memmove(*s, *s + 1, strlen(*s)); /* move nul too */
183		/* Find matching quote */
184		if ((*s = strpbrk(*s, QUOTE)) == NULL) {
185			return (NULL);		/* no matching quote */
186		} else {
187			*s[0] = '\0';
188			*s += strspn(*s + 1, WHITESPACE) + 1;
189			return (old);
190		}
191	}
192
193	/* Allow only one '=' to be skipped */
194	if (*s[0] == '=')
195		wspace = 1;
196	*s[0] = '\0';
197
198	/* Skip any extra whitespace after first token */
199	*s += strspn(*s + 1, WHITESPACE) + 1;
200	if (*s[0] == '=' && !wspace)
201		*s += strspn(*s + 1, WHITESPACE) + 1;
202
203	return (old);
204}

232/*
233 * Convert ASCII string to TCP/IP port number.
234 * Port must be >=0 and <=65535.
235 * Return -1 if invalid.
236 */
237int
238a2port(const char *s)
239{
240	long long port;
241	const char *errstr;
242
243	port = strtonum(s, 0, 65535, &errstr);
244	if (errstr != NULL)
245		return -1;
246	return (int)port;
247}
248
249int
250a2tun(const char *s, int *remote)
251{
252	const char *errstr = NULL;
253	char *sp, *ep;
254	int tun;
255
256	if (remote != NULL) {
257		*remote = SSH_TUNID_ANY;
258		sp = xstrdup(s);
259		if ((ep = strchr(sp, ':')) == NULL) {
260			free(sp);
261			return (a2tun(s, NULL));
262		}
263		ep[0] = '\0'; ep++;
264		*remote = a2tun(ep, NULL);
265		tun = a2tun(sp, NULL);
266		free(sp);
267		return (*remote == SSH_TUNID_ERR ? *remote : tun);
268	}
269
270	if (strcasecmp(s, "any") == 0)
271		return (SSH_TUNID_ANY);
272
273	tun = strtonum(s, 0, SSH_TUNID_MAX, &errstr);
274	if (errstr != NULL)
275		return (SSH_TUNID_ERR);
276
277	return (tun);
278}
279
280#define SECONDS		1
281#define MINUTES		(SECONDS * 60)
282#define HOURS		(MINUTES * 60)
283#define DAYS		(HOURS * 24)
284#define WEEKS		(DAYS * 7)
285
286/*
287 * Convert a time string into seconds; format is
288 * a sequence of:
289 *      time[qualifier]
290 *
291 * Valid time qualifiers are:
292 *      <none>  seconds
293 *      s|S     seconds
294 *      m|M     minutes
295 *      h|H     hours
296 *      d|D     days
297 *      w|W     weeks
298 *
299 * Examples:
300 *      90m     90 minutes
301 *      1h30m   90 minutes
302 *      2d      2 days
303 *      1w      1 week
304 *
305 * Return -1 if time string is invalid.
306 */
307long
308convtime(const char *s)
309{
310	long total, secs;
311	const char *p;
312	char *endp;
313
314	errno = 0;
315	total = 0;
316	p = s;
317
318	if (p == NULL || *p == '\0')
319		return -1;
320
321	while (*p) {
322		secs = strtol(p, &endp, 10);
323		if (p == endp ||
324		    (errno == ERANGE && (secs == LONG_MIN || secs == LONG_MAX)) ||
325		    secs < 0)
326			return -1;
327
328		switch (*endp++) {
329		case '\0':
330			endp--;
331			break;
332		case 's':
333		case 'S':
334			break;
335		case 'm':
336		case 'M':
337			secs *= MINUTES;
338			break;
339		case 'h':
340		case 'H':
341			secs *= HOURS;
342			break;
343		case 'd':
344		case 'D':
345			secs *= DAYS;
346			break;
347		case 'w':
348		case 'W':
349			secs *= WEEKS;
350			break;
351		default:
352			return -1;
353		}
354		total += secs;
355		if (total < 0)
356			return -1;
357		p = endp;
358	}
359
360	return total;
361}
362
363/*
364 * Returns a standardized host+port identifier string.
365 * Caller must free returned string.
366 */
367char *
368put_host_port(const char *host, u_short port)
369{
370	char *hoststr;
371
372	if (port == 0 || port == SSH_DEFAULT_PORT)
373		return(xstrdup(host));
374	if (asprintf(&hoststr, "[%s]:%d", host, (int)port) < 0)
375		fatal("put_host_port: asprintf: %s", strerror(errno));
376	debug3("put_host_port: %s", hoststr);
377	return hoststr;
378}
379
380/*
381 * Search for next delimiter between hostnames/addresses and ports.
382 * Argument may be modified (for termination).
383 * Returns *cp if parsing succeeds.
384 * *cp is set to the start of the next delimiter, if one was found.
385 * If this is the last field, *cp is set to NULL.
386 */
387char *
388hpdelim(char **cp)
389{
390	char *s, *old;
391
392	if (cp == NULL || *cp == NULL)
393		return NULL;
394
395	old = s = *cp;
396	if (*s == '[') {
397		if ((s = strchr(s, ']')) == NULL)
398			return NULL;
399		else
400			s++;
401	} else if ((s = strpbrk(s, ":/")) == NULL)
402		s = *cp + strlen(*cp); /* skip to end (see first case below) */
403
404	switch (*s) {
405	case '\0':
406		*cp = NULL;	/* no more fields*/
407		break;
408
409	case ':':
410	case '/':
411		*s = '\0';	/* terminate */
412		*cp = s + 1;
413		break;
414
415	default:
416		return NULL;
417	}
418
419	return old;
420}
421
422char *
423cleanhostname(char *host)
424{
425	if (*host == '[' && host[strlen(host) - 1] == ']') {
426		host[strlen(host) - 1] = '\0';
427		return (host + 1);
428	} else
429		return host;
430}
431
432char *
433colon(char *cp)
434{
435	int flag = 0;
436
437	if (*cp == ':')		/* Leading colon is part of file name. */
438		return NULL;
439	if (*cp == '[')
440		flag = 1;
441
442	for (; *cp; ++cp) {
443		if (*cp == '@' && *(cp+1) == '[')
444			flag = 1;
445		if (*cp == ']' && *(cp+1) == ':' && flag)
446			return (cp+1);
447		if (*cp == ':' && !flag)
448			return (cp);
449		if (*cp == '/')
450			return NULL;
451	}
452	return NULL;
453}

455/*
456 * Parse a [user@]host[:port] string.
457 * Caller must free returned user and host.
458 * Any of the pointer return arguments may be NULL (useful for syntax checking).
459 * If user was not specified then *userp will be set to NULL.
460 * If port was not specified then *portp will be -1.
461 * Returns 0 on success, -1 on failure.
462 */
463int
464parse_user_host_port(const char *s, char **userp, char **hostp, int *portp)
465{
466	char *sdup, *cp, *tmp;
467	char *user = NULL, *host = NULL;
468	int port = -1, ret = -1;
469
470	if (userp != NULL)
471		*userp = NULL;
472	if (hostp != NULL)
473		*hostp = NULL;
474	if (portp != NULL)
475		*portp = -1;
476
477	if ((sdup = tmp = strdup(s)) == NULL)
478		return -1;
479	/* Extract optional username */
480	if ((cp = strchr(tmp, '@')) != NULL) {
481		*cp = '\0';
482		if (*tmp == '\0')
483			goto out;
484		if ((user = strdup(tmp)) == NULL)
485			goto out;
486		tmp = cp + 1;
487	}
488	/* Extract mandatory hostname */
489	if ((cp = hpdelim(&tmp)) == NULL || *cp == '\0')
490		goto out;
491	host = xstrdup(cleanhostname(cp));
492	/* Convert and verify optional port */
493	if (tmp != NULL && *tmp != '\0') {
494		if ((port = a2port(tmp)) <= 0)
495			goto out;
496	}
497	/* Success */
498	if (userp != NULL) {
499		*userp = user;
500		user = NULL;
501	}
502	if (hostp != NULL) {
503		*hostp = host;
504		host = NULL;
505	}
506	if (portp != NULL)
507		*portp = port;
508	ret = 0;
509 out:
510	free(sdup);
511	free(user);
512	free(host);
513	return ret;
514}
515
516/* function to assist building execv() arguments */
517void
518addargs(arglist *args, char *fmt, ...)
519{
520	va_list ap;
521	char *cp;
522	u_int nalloc;
523	int r;
524
525	va_start(ap, fmt);
526	r = vasprintf(&cp, fmt, ap);
527	va_end(ap);
528	if (r == -1)
529		fatal("addargs: argument too long");
530
531	nalloc = args->nalloc;
532	if (args->list == NULL) {
533		nalloc = 32;
534		args->num = 0;
535	} else if (args->num+2 >= nalloc)
536		nalloc *= 2;
537
538	args->list = xreallocarray(args->list, nalloc, sizeof(char *));
539	args->nalloc = nalloc;
540	args->list[args->num++] = cp;
541	args->list[args->num] = NULL;
542}
543
544void
545replacearg(arglist *args, u_int which, char *fmt, ...)
546{
547	va_list ap;
548	char *cp;
549	int r;
550
551	va_start(ap, fmt);
552	r = vasprintf(&cp, fmt, ap);
553	va_end(ap);
554	if (r == -1)
555		fatal("replacearg: argument too long");
556
557	if (which >= args->num)
558		fatal("replacearg: tried to replace invalid arg %d >= %d",
559		    which, args->num);
560	free(args->list[which]);
561	args->list[which] = cp;
562}
563
564void
565freeargs(arglist *args)
566{
567	u_int i;
568
569	if (args->list != NULL) {
570		for (i = 0; i < args->num; i++)
571			free(args->list[i]);
572		free(args->list);
573		args->nalloc = args->num = 0;
574		args->list = NULL;
575	}
576}
577
578/*
579 * Expands tildes in the file name.  Returns data allocated by xmalloc.
580 * Warning: this calls getpw*.
581 */
582char *
583tilde_expand_filename(const char *filename, uid_t uid)
584{
585	const char *path, *sep;
586	char user[128], *ret;
587	struct passwd *pw;
588	u_int len, slash;
589
590	if (*filename != '~')
591		return (xstrdup(filename));
592	filename++;
593
594	path = strchr(filename, '/');
595	if (path != NULL && path > filename) {		/* ~user/path */
596		slash = path - filename;
597		if (slash > sizeof(user) - 1)
598			fatal("tilde_expand_filename: ~username too long");
599		memcpy(user, filename, slash);
600		user[slash] = '\0';
601		if ((pw = getpwnam(user)) == NULL)
602			fatal("tilde_expand_filename: No such user %s", user);
603	} else if ((pw = getpwuid(uid)) == NULL)	/* ~/path */
604		fatal("tilde_expand_filename: No such uid %ld", (long)uid);
605
606	/* Make sure directory has a trailing '/' */
607	len = strlen(pw->pw_dir);
608	if (len == 0 || pw->pw_dir[len - 1] != '/')
609		sep = "/";
610	else
611		sep = "";
612
613	/* Skip leading '/' from specified path */
614	if (path != NULL)
615		filename = path + 1;
616
617	if (xasprintf(&ret, "%s%s%s", pw->pw_dir, sep, filename) >= PATH_MAX)
618		fatal("tilde_expand_filename: Path too long");
619
620	return (ret);
621}
622
623/*
624 * Expand a string with a set of %[char] escapes. A number of escapes may be
625 * specified as (char *escape_chars, char *replacement) pairs. The list must
626 * be terminated by a NULL escape_char. Returns replaced string in memory
627 * allocated by xmalloc.
628 */
629char *
630percent_expand(const char *string, ...)
631{
632#define EXPAND_MAX_KEYS	16
633	u_int num_keys, i, j;
634	struct {
635		const char *key;
636		const char *repl;
637	} keys[EXPAND_MAX_KEYS];
638	char buf[4096];
639	va_list ap;
640
641	/* Gather keys */
642	va_start(ap, string);
643	for (num_keys = 0; num_keys < EXPAND_MAX_KEYS; num_keys++) {
644		keys[num_keys].key = va_arg(ap, char *);
645		if (keys[num_keys].key == NULL)
646			break;
647		keys[num_keys].repl = va_arg(ap, char *);
648		if (keys[num_keys].repl == NULL)
649			fatal("%s: NULL replacement", __func__);
650	}
651	if (num_keys == EXPAND_MAX_KEYS && va_arg(ap, char *) != NULL)
652		fatal("%s: too many keys", __func__);
653	va_end(ap);
654
655	/* Expand string */
656	*buf = '\0';
657	for (i = 0; *string != '\0'; string++) {
658		if (*string != '%') {
659 append:
660			buf[i++] = *string;
661			if (i >= sizeof(buf))
662				fatal("%s: string too long", __func__);
663			buf[i] = '\0';
664			continue;
665		}
666		string++;
667		/* %% case */
668		if (*string == '%')
669			goto append;
670		if (*string == '\0')
671			fatal("%s: invalid format", __func__);
672		for (j = 0; j < num_keys; j++) {
673			if (strchr(keys[j].key, *string) != NULL) {
674				i = strlcat(buf, keys[j].repl, sizeof(buf));
675				if (i >= sizeof(buf))
676					fatal("%s: string too long", __func__);
677				break;
678			}
679		}
680		if (j >= num_keys)
681			fatal("%s: unknown key %%%c", __func__, *string);
682	}
683	return (xstrdup(buf));
684#undef EXPAND_MAX_KEYS
685}
686
687/*
688 * Read an entire line from a public key file into a static buffer, discarding
689 * lines that exceed the buffer size.  Returns 0 on success, -1 on failure.
690 */
691int
692read_keyfile_line(FILE *f, const char *filename, char *buf, size_t bufsz,
693   u_long *lineno)
694{
695	while (fgets(buf, bufsz, f) != NULL) {
696		if (buf[0] == '\0')
697			continue;
698		(*lineno)++;
699		if (buf[strlen(buf) - 1] == '\n' || feof(f)) {
700			return 0;
701		} else {
702			debug("%s: %s line %lu exceeds size limit", __func__,
703			    filename, *lineno);
704			/* discard remainder of line */
705			while (fgetc(f) != '\n' && !feof(f))
706				;	/* nothing */
707		}
708	}
709	return -1;
710}

999void
1000bandwidth_limit_init(struct bwlimit *bw, u_int64_t kbps, size_t buflen)
1001{
1002	bw->buflen = buflen;
1003	bw->rate = kbps;
1004	bw->thresh = bw->rate;
1005	bw->lamt = 0;
1006	timerclear(&bw->bwstart);
1007	timerclear(&bw->bwend);
1008}
1009
1010/* Callback from read/write loop to insert bandwidth-limiting delays */
1011void
1012bandwidth_limit(struct bwlimit *bw, size_t read_len)
1013{
1014	u_int64_t waitlen;
1015	struct timespec ts, rm;
1016
1017	if (!timerisset(&bw->bwstart)) {
1018		gettimeofday(&bw->bwstart, NULL);
1019		return;
1020	}
1021
1022	bw->lamt += read_len;
1023	if (bw->lamt < bw->thresh)
1024		return;
1025
1026	gettimeofday(&bw->bwend, NULL);
1027	timersub(&bw->bwend, &bw->bwstart, &bw->bwend);
1028	if (!timerisset(&bw->bwend))
1029		return;
1030
1031	bw->lamt *= 8;
1032	waitlen = (double)1000000L * bw->lamt / bw->rate;
1033
1034	bw->bwstart.tv_sec = waitlen / 1000000L;
1035	bw->bwstart.tv_usec = waitlen % 1000000L;
1036
1037	if (timercmp(&bw->bwstart, &bw->bwend, >)) {
1038		timersub(&bw->bwstart, &bw->bwend, &bw->bwend);
1039
1040		/* Adjust the wait time */
1041		if (bw->bwend.tv_sec) {
1042			bw->thresh /= 2;
1043			if (bw->thresh < bw->buflen / 4)
1044				bw->thresh = bw->buflen / 4;
1045		} else if (bw->bwend.tv_usec < 10000) {
1046			bw->thresh *= 2;
1047			if (bw->thresh > bw->buflen * 8)
1048				bw->thresh = bw->buflen * 8;
1049		}
1050
1051		TIMEVAL_TO_TIMESPEC(&bw->bwend, &ts);
1052		while (nanosleep(&ts, &rm) == -1) {
1053			if (errno != EINTR)
1054				break;
1055			ts = rm;
1056		}
1057	}
1058
1059	bw->lamt = 0;
1060	gettimeofday(&bw->bwstart, NULL);
1061}
